SubjectRe: [PATCH 3/5] KVM: VMX: RTIT_CTL_BRANCH_EN has no dependency on other CPUID bit
From
Date
On 8/25/2021 2:08 PM, Like Xu wrote:
> On 25/8/2021 12:19 pm, Xiaoyao Li wrote:
>> On 8/25/2021 11:30 AM, Like Xu wrote:
>>> +Alexander
>>>
>>> On 24/8/2021 7:07 pm, Xiaoyao Li wrote:
>>>> Per Intel SDM, RTIT_CTL_BRANCH_EN bit has no dependency on any CPUID
>>>> leaf 0x14.
>>>>
>>>> Signed-off-by: Xiaoyao Li <xiaoyao.li@intel.com>
>>>> ---
>>>>   arch/x86/kvm/vmx/vmx.c | 8 ++++----
>>>>   1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
>>>>
>>>> diff --git a/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/vmx.c b/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/vmx.c
>>>> index 7ed96c460661..4a70a6d2f442 100644
>>>> --- a/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/vmx.c
>>>> +++ b/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/vmx.c
>>>> @@ -7116,7 +7116,8 @@ static void update_intel_pt_cfg(struct
>>>> kvm_vcpu *vcpu)
>>>>       /* Initialize and clear the no dependency bits */
>>>>       vmx->pt_desc.ctl_bitmask = ~(RTIT_CTL_TRACEEN | RTIT_CTL_OS |
>>>> -            RTIT_CTL_USR | RTIT_CTL_TSC_EN | RTIT_CTL_DISRETC);
>>>> +            RTIT_CTL_USR | RTIT_CTL_TSC_EN | RTIT_CTL_DISRETC |
>>>> +            RTIT_CTL_BRANCH_EN);
>>>>       /*
>>>>        * If CPUID.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[0]=1 CR3Filter can be set
>>>> otherwise
>>>> @@ -7134,12 +7135,11 @@ static void update_intel_pt_cfg(struct
>>>> kvm_vcpu *vcpu)
>>>>                   RTIT_CTL_CYC_THRESH | RTIT_CTL_PSB_FREQ);
>>>>       /*
>>>> -     * If CPUID.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[3]=1 MTCEn BranchEn and
>>>> -     * MTCFreq can be set
>>>> +     * If CPUID.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[3]=1 MTCEn and MTCFreq can be set
>>>
>>> If CPUID.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[3]=1,
>>>
>>>      "indicates support of MTC timing packet and suppression of
>>> COFI-based packets."
>>
>> I think it's a mistake of SDM in CPUID instruction.
>>
>> If you read 31.3.1, table 31-11 of SDM 325462-075US,
>>
>> It just says CPUID(0x14, 0):EBX[3]: MTC supprted.
>> It doesn't talk anything about COFI packets suppression.
>>
>> Further as below.
>>
>>> Per 31.2.5.4 Branch Enable (BranchEn),
>>>
>>>      "If BranchEn is not set, then relevant COFI packets (TNT, TIP*,
>>> FUP, MODE.*) are suppressed."
>>>
>>> I think if the COFI capability is suppressed, the software can't set
>>> the BranchEn bit, right ?
>>
>> Based on your understanding, isn't it that
>>
>> 1. if CPUID.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[3]=0, it doesn't support "suppression
>> of COFI-based packets".
>> 2. if it doesn't support "suppression of COFI-based packets", then it
>> doens't support "If BranchEn is not set, then relevant COFI packets
>> (TNT, TIP*, FUP, MODE.*) are suppressed", i.e. BranchEn must be 1.
>
> That's it.
>
>>
>> Anyway, I think it's just a mistake on CPUID instruction document of SDM.
>
> Is this an ambiguity rather than a mistake ?
>
>>
>> CPUD.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[3] should only indicates the MTC support.
>
> Please do not make assertions that you do not confirm with hw.
>
>>
>> BranchEn should be always supported if PT is available. Per "31.2.7.2
>
> Check d35869ba348d3f1ff3e6d8214fe0f674bb0e404e.

This commit shows BranchEn is supported on BDW, and must be enabled on
BDW. This doesn't conflict the description above that BranchEn should be
always supported.

>> IA32_RTIT_CTL MSR" on SDM:
>> When BranchEn is 1, it enables COFI-based packets.
>> When BranchEn is 0, it disables COFI-based packtes. i.e., COFI packets
>> are suppressed.
>>
>>>>        */
>>>>       if (intel_pt_validate_cap(vmx->pt_desc.caps, PT_CAP_mtc))
>>>>           vmx->pt_desc.ctl_bitmask &= ~(RTIT_CTL_MTC_EN |
>>>> -                RTIT_CTL_BRANCH_EN | RTIT_CTL_MTC_RANGE);
>>>> +                          RTIT_CTL_MTC_RANGE);
>>>>       /* If CPUID.(EAX=14H,ECX=0):EBX[4]=1 FUPonPTW and PTWEn can be
>>>> set */
>>>>       if (intel_pt_validate_cap(vmx->pt_desc.caps, PT_CAP_ptwrite))
